Gore is out for today's game

Running back Frank Gore is out for today's game against the Falcons with a right ankle sprain. Maurice Hicks and Michael Robinson will share the duties in place of Gore, who is listed as one of the team's inactive players.

Also, cornerback Walt Harris will not suit up for the game due to a knee injury. Shawntae Spencer is scheduled to get the start in place of Harris.

Here is the full list of inactive players for today's game:

49ers -- Shaun Hill (No. 3 QB), WR LeRon McCoy, RB Frank Gore, CB Walt Harris, S Keith Lewis, G Tony Wragge, T Jonas Jennings, DE/DT Atiyyah Ellison.

Hicks/Robinson will start for Gore; Spencer starts for Harris; Adam Snyder starts for Jennings.

Neither Jennings nor Lewis made the trip because of their injuries. Lewis has a hamstring strain that has kept him out of three games, while Jennings will miss his second game in a row with a high ankle sprain.

Falcons -- QB Byron Leftwich, RB Artose Pinner, LB Stephen Nicholas, T Terrance Pennington, OL D'Anthony Batiste, T Harvey Dahl, TE Alge Crumpler, DT Tim Anderson.

Dwayne Blakley starts at TE in place of Crumpler.

Rookie Jason Hill will suit up for just the second time in his career. It'll be worth watching to see if he gets any playing time, other than special teams.

Also, 49ers VP of player personnel said on the KNBR pre-game show that David Baas will see time at right and, possible, left guards to spell Justin Smiley and Larry Allen.
